Pros & cons
- +AGENTS15 coupon makes the math obvious — $21/mo forever
- +Strong on Apple ecosystem (iMessage native)
- +Voice-memo intake feels effortless on iOS
- −Microsoft 365 integration is the weak spot
- −No team plan; truly a personal assistant only
- −Limited custom workflow builder vs Lindy
- +Largest integration catalog on the market (7,000+ apps)
- +Familiar surface area for the millions who already use Zapier
- +Cheap entry tier makes it the natural first agent for any small team
- −Agent capabilities are shallower than purpose-built platforms (Lindy, Relay)
- −Task math gets expensive past the Pro tier
- −Visual editor can feel cluttered for complex agentic loops
